Balsamic Mediterranean Salad Recipe

🛒 Ingredients

  • 1 bag of Persian cucumbers, diced
  • 1 red onion, minced
  • 3 multicolor bell peppers (red, yellow, orange), chopped
  • 1 head of parsley, finely minced
  • 2 avocados, cubed (optional)
  • 2 cans of chickpeas, rinsed and drained
  • 1/2 cup olive oil
  • Juice of two lemons
  • 1/4 cup balsamic vinegar
  • 1 tablespoon oregano
  • Big pinch of red pepper flakes
  • 1 tablespoon cumin
  • 1 tablespoon sea salt

🥗 Instructions

Balsamic Mediterranean Salad recipe step-by-step prep
Balsamic Mediterranean Salad step-by-step prep
  1. Chop & Combine
    • Dice cucumbers and add to a large mixing bowl.
    • Mince red onion and toss it in.
    • Core, deseed, and chop bell peppers; add them too.
  2. Layer in Freshness
    • Finely mince parsley and add.
    • Cube avocado and gently fold into the bowl (optional but recommended for creaminess).
  3. Boost with Protein
    • Add the rinsed and drained chickpeas.
  4. Make the Dressing
    • Pour in olive oil, lemon juice, and balsamic vinegar.
    • Add oregano, red pepper flakes, cumin, and salt.
  5. Toss & Serve
    • Mix gently until everything is well coated.
    • Serve immediately or chill for 30 minutes for deeper flavor infusion.

What’s Typically in a Mediterranean Salad?

A traditional Mediterranean salad contains:

  • Cucumbers
  • Tomatoes
  • Red onion
  • Bell peppers
  • Chickpeas or lentils
  • Fresh herbs (parsley, mint, oregano)
  • Olives or feta (optional)
  • Olive oil & lemon-based dressing

This version swaps tomatoes for balsamic, boosts fiber with chickpeas, and adds optional avocado for healthy fats.

FAQs

❓ Does balsamic vinegar go with Mediterranean food?

Yes. Balsamic vinegar, though Italian in origin, pairs beautifully with common Mediterranean staples like olive oil, lemon, oregano, and chickpeas. It adds a sweet-tangy contrast to savory herbs and vegetables.

❓ What is the difference between a Greek salad and a Mediterranean salad?

A Greek salad typically includes feta, tomatoes, cucumbers, red onion, and olives with oregano and olive oil. A Mediterranean salad is broader and often includes chickpeas, avocado, balsamic, or other vegetables depending on the region.

❓ What’s in the Jennifer Aniston salad?

Her famous version includes bulgur, cucumbers, parsley, mint, red onion, chickpeas, and feta similar to this salad but without balsamic or avocado.

❓ What dressing goes on a Mediterranean salad?

Typically, a mix of extra virgin olive oil, lemon juice, herbs like oregano or thyme and sometimes vinegar. This recipe uses a balsamic vinaigrette twist.

Storage & Meal Prep Tips

  • Store in an airtight container for up to 3 days in the refrigerator.
  • Add avocado right before serving if prepping ahead.
  • Best served chilled or at room temperature.
  • Avoid freezing texture will suffer.

Topping Variations

StyleAdditions
Greek StyleCrumbled feta, kalamata olives
TropicalDiced mango, lime zest
CrunchyToasted pine nuts, sunflower seeds
SavoryGrilled halloumi, za’atar seasoning
